I thought the only LSD for the 8.25 was the trac-loc and the Auburn. Then what is this?
i-1.JPG

the seller says, "This is a used Mopar/Chrysler/Dodge 8 1/4 posi (sure grip) carrier. It accepts 27 spline axles (see my other auctions). It was originally in an 83 Dodge Diplomat State Police unmarked car (not a "cruiser", but a detective's car)...I believe this is a cone style diff, not a clutch pack type,"

SG LSD's are the originals...been in the 8.25" since '73 or so. A new SG unit should cost about $175 or so. Wonder why I don't mind the 27-spline? It stayed the same for years...and the spare rear that my brother picked up for his 77 LeBaron has an original Sure Grip in it. That car is sitting dormant so I'm thinking about 'stealing' the SG out of it when I regear my 8.25". :D FWIW though, he got that rear (after his 7.25" blew up...quite common) for $100 with the SG in it from the local yard.

IIRC they're not rebuildable but there are some tricks out there for replacing springs in them. They also use a special additive...unsure whether it's the same as regular LSD additive, but it's PN# P4529484.

Lockers are NOT fun in slick conditions. if you have a daily driver and have to drive in the snow often, an LSD (or 2!) is the way to go.
